Abstract: Seismic imaging is essential for detailed characterization and understanding of the subsurface. Traditionally, marine seismic data have been acquired either using towed streamers or ocean-bottom receivers. Distributed acoustic sensing (DAS) is a novel and fast-emerging technology that makes it possible to use fiber-optic cables for acoustic measurements.
